Are there any requirements for packing lists when shipping cartons?
A packing slip must be emailed to logistics@altitude-sports.com 24 to 48 hours before shipment arrival and included on the lead carton, clearly identified. There must be one packing slip per purchase order, and it must have two parts detailing shipment information and a summary of shipped items.
Are there any requirements for packing lists when shipping pallets?
Each shipment should be accompanied by a copy of the packing list. It can be a sticker on the first carton of the load, specifically carton #1. If multiple shipments are for the same PO, a copy of the packing list is required on the first carton of the load. The carrier/driver must also provide a copy of the BOL and PL to the warehouse staff upon delivery.
Can purchase orders be mixed within a single carton?
No, every Purchase Order shall be packaged individually and shall not be combined with any other Purchase Order.
Can SKUs be mixed on a single pallet?
For shipments that are palletized, if a pallet contains multiple SKUs, all cartons must be labeled and the SSCC information must be provided at the pack level. Alternatively, cartons must be packed in layers within the pallet by SKU, with each layer labeled accordingly.
Can SKUs be mixed within a single carton?
Products within each carton box should be separated at the SKU level and sorted by Style/Color Code/Name and Size(s). Mixing SKUs without separation is not indicated according to the guidelines. Altitude recommends using smaller boxes within the carton box, polybags, or cardboard dividers for proper separation.
What are the max and min dimensions for shipping cartons?
- Accessories: 28" to 30" in length, 8" to 9" in width, 12" to 15" in height.
- Clothes: 28" to 30" in length, 13" to 15" in width, 12" to 20" in height.
- Coats: 22" to 24" in length, 16" to 17" in width, 23" to 25" in height.
